What is the difference between Project Manager Project Manager vs Construction Manager?

AspectProject ManagerConstruction Manager
CredentialsPM certifications (PMP), relevant degreesConstruction-related certifications (CCM), engineering degrees
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, project planning, client meetingsOn-site supervision, construction sites
Industry UsageVarious industries including IT, manufacturing, constructionPrimarily construction and infrastructure projects
Common Search/ComparisonOften compared for project oversight rolesCompared for on-site project execution

While both roles involve managing projects, a Project Manager oversees the entire project lifecycle across industries, focusing on planning, budgeting, and stakeholder communication. A Construction Manager specializes in on-site construction activities, ensuring project plans are executed safely and efficiently on the ground.

What does a project manager do in project management?

A project manager oversees the planning, execution, and completion of projects by coordinating team members, managing budgets, and ensuring deadlines are met. They use tools like Gantt charts and project management software to track progress and communicate with stakeholders. Strong organizational, leadership, and problem-solving skills are essential for success in this role.

Job description

You are a Project Manager responsible for the successful planning, execution, and delivery of projects, ensuring schedule, budget, safety, and quality objectives are consistently achieved. Working closely with project teams, clients, and stakeholders, you oversee day-to-day operations, coordinate project activities, proactively resolve challenges, and maintain steady project progress.
In this role, you will lead complex schedules, including large-scale and design-build projects, ensuring all project requirements are met through every phase of execution. You work independently with sound judgment, serving as a key resource to the team and contributing to the successful delivery of project outcomes.
Apply today to join our growing Building's Construction team in Saskatoon, SK

Essential Responsibilities

  • Leads and promotes Ledcor safety culture on site, ensuring site safety and environmental standards are met or exceeded
  • Manage project execution from award through closeout, ensuring compliance with contract requirements, project specifications, and company standards.
  • Develop, maintain, and monitor detailed project schedules, including critical path activities, milestones, and recovery plans.
  • Prepare, track, and forecast project budgets, costs, cash flow, and earned value metrics to ensure financial performance targets are achieved
  • Administer contracts and subcontracts, including change orders, claims, scope management, and contractual correspondence
  • Oversee procurement activities, including tendering, bid evaluations, purchase orders, material deliveries, and subcontractor management
  • Monitor project performance through regular reporting, progress measurement, risk tracking, and cost-to-complete forecasting

Qualifications

  • 5-10+ years of experience in project management within the buildings construction sector (commercial, institutional, residential, or mixed-use)
  • Strong safety mindset with a demonstrated commitment to fostering a proactive safety culture and ensuring compliance with OH&S regulations, company policies, and industry best practices
  • Post-secondary education in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, or a related technical discipline
  • Strong proficiency in construction scheduling, including CPM scheduling, baseline development, progress tracking, and recovery scheduling
  • Demonstrated experience with project financial management, including budgeting, forecasting, cost reporting, and cost-to-complete analysis
  • Solid understanding of construction contract administration, including lump sum, construction management, and design-build delivery models, as well as change order and subcontract management

Working Conditions

  • Site-based position in Saskatoon, SK
  • Must have and maintain a valid driver's license
